Equality and Diversity

Circus Space welcomes applications from disabled people and offers places solely on the basis of potential and suitability for a career in circus.

We encourage all students to visit the school before applying to view classes and facilities. Applicants are encouraged to disclose any impairment or condition (for example dyslexia, or a physical, sensory or mental health condition) so that the school can endeavour to make any adjustments at audition and during the course.

Building

Circus Space is based in Coronet Street, Hoxton, in a former electricity generating station. The site has level access throughout the ground floor and lifts to upper floors. There is an adapted toilet on the ground floor and two further accessible toilets in the building. All performances scheduled at Circus Space are accessible for wheelchair users. There are currently no signed performances or hearing loops.

Student Productions/ Off-site venues

Whilst most devising & rehearsing takes place at the Coronet Street site, some student productions take place off-site at a variety of venues. Access to these venues may vary, but wherever possible adjustments will be made to classes and performances held off site.

Student Support

Circus Space is committed to supporting students at all stages of the application process and within the course itself. The Circus Space Degree Programmes offer a range of support services including physiotherapy, counselling and English for foreign language students. We can also help with applications for the Disabled Student’s Allowance where appropriate and arrange specialist dyslexia support. All students have access to an Academic Support Lecturer.
